A direct, nonstop flight between Lea County Regional Airport (HOB), Hobbs, New Mexico, United States and Hamar Airport, Stafsberg (HMR), Hamar, Norway would travel a Great Circle distance of 5,001 miles (or 8,048 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the large distance between Lea County Regional Airport and Hamar Airport, Stafsberg, the route shown on this map most likely appears curved because of this reason.

Facts about Lea County Regional Airport (HOB):
- Ownership of the airport was transferred from the city of Hobbs to Lea County on November 19, 1945
- Lea County Regional Airport (HOB) has 3 runways.
- The furthest airport from Lea County Regional Airport (HOB) is Sir Gaëtan Duval Airport (RRG), which is located 11,218 miles (18,054 kilometers) away in Rodrigues Island, Mauritius.
- Lea County Regional Airport is four miles west of Hobbs, in Lea County, New Mexico.
- In 1940 the city of Hobbs passed a bond issue to purchase the airport and some adjoining acreage, with the intent of bringing airline service and airmail delivery.
- The closest airport to Lea County Regional Airport (HOB) is Winkler County Airport (INK), which is located 63 miles (101 kilometers) S of HOB.
